Name
XPathExpression
Synopsis
This class represents a compiled
XPath expression. An
XPathExpression
is returned by the
Compile( )
method of
XPathNavigator
from an XPath expression string.
The AddSort( )
method allows you to specify the
order of returned nodes from the expression. SetContext( )
sets the namespace to use in the evaluation of the
expression.
public abstract class XPathExpression { // Public Instance Properties public abstract string Expression{get; } public abstract XPathResultType ReturnType{get; } // Public Instance Methods public abstract void AddSort(objectexpr
, System.Collections.IComparercomparer
); public abstract void AddSort(objectexpr
, XmlSortOrderorder
, XmlCaseOrdercaseOrder
, stringlang
, XmlDataTypedataType
); public abstract XPathExpression Clone( ); public abstract void SetContext(System.Xml.XmlNamespaceManagernsManager
); }
Returned By
XPathNavigator.Compile( )
Passed To
XPathNavigator.{Evaluate( )
, Matches( )
, Select( )}
